South Carolina Freedom of Information Act
The South Carolina Freedom of Information Act (FOIA) is part of the South Carolina Code of Laws allowing any citizen to have access to certain public records with some exceptions.
In accordance with the South Carolina Freedom of Information Act, the Solid Waste Authority has 10 business days (excluding holidays and weekends) to respond to requests for records two (2) years old or less and 20 business days (excluding holidays and weekends) for requests over two (2) years old.
Please be aware that not all information is subject to disclosure. Information of a personal nature (social security numbers, driver's license numbers, etc...) and other specific information may be redacted. The Solid Waste Authority may deny a request based on exemptions as allowed by state law.
Cost - Section 30-4-30(b) S.C. Code of Laws, 1976, as amended
- Staff Time: $13.00 per hour
- Copies: $0.15 per page
- Engineering Design Drawings/Maps: Actual Cost of Reproduction
Cash or Money Order Accepted - No Personal Checks Accepted
All FOIA requests must be submitted in writing on the SWA FOIA Request Form and forwarded to the SWA Executive Director.
